From Faint to Fancy: A Guide to Diamond Colors

Diamonds, the epitome of sparkle and luxury, are renowned for their captivating fire. However, beyond their inherent radiance, diamonds exhibit a stunning range of hues that can captivate even the most discerning eye. From the delicate pale tones to the rich and bold varieties, understanding the spectrum of diamond colors is crucial for any aspiring collector or jewelry appreciator.

  • The GIA color scale is extensively used to classify diamond colors, ranging from colorless (D) to light yellow (Z).
  • Colorful diamonds, on the other hand, display intense shades like pink, blue, green, or red. These rare gems are highly valued for their exceptional beauty and rarity.
